Understanding Calibration in Quality Control
Calibration is the process of configuring an instrument to provide a result for a sample within an acceptable range. It involves comparing the measurements of an instrument to a standard of known accuracy. This process is essential in quality control because it ensures that the instruments used in production are providing accurate and reliable data.
Without proper calibration, the data collected from various instruments could be inaccurate, leading to faulty products. This can result in increased costs due to rework, recalls, and even potential legal issues. Therefore, calibration is not just a technical requirement but a critical component of quality assurance.

Benefits of Using Calibration Instruments
The use of calibration instruments offers several benefits that are crucial for maintaining consistent standards in quality control. These benefits include:
- Akurasi: Calibration ensures that instruments provide measurements that are accurate and reliable, which is essential for maintaining product quality.
- Compliance: Many industries are subject to strict regulations that require regular calibration of equipment. Using calibrated instruments helps companies comply with these regulations.
- Cost Efficiency: By preventing errors and reducing the need for rework, calibration can lead to significant cost savings.
- Customer Satisfaction: Consistent product quality leads to higher customer satisfaction and trust in the brand.
- Safety: In industries where safety is a concern, such as aerospace and automotive, accurate measurements are critical to ensuring the safety of products.

The Process of Calibration
The calibration process typically involves several steps, each designed to ensure the highest level of accuracy and reliability. These steps include:
1. Initial Assessment
Before calibration begins, an initial assessment of the instrument is conducted. This involves checking for any visible signs of damage or wear that could affect its performance.
